Abstract:
Background: Scalp-related symptoms such as dandruff and itching are common with diverse underlying etiologies. We previously proposed a novel classification and scoring system for scalp conditions, called the scalp photographic index (SPI); it grades five scalp features using trichoscopic images with good reliability. However, it requires trained evaluators.Aim: To develop artificial intelligence (AI) algorithms for assessment of scalp conditions and to assess the feasibility of AI-based recommendations on personalized scalp cosmetics.Methods: Using EfficientNet, convolutional neural network (CNN) models (SPI-AI) ofeach scalp feature were established. 101,027 magnified scalp images graded according to the SPI scoring were used for training, validation, and testing the model Adults with scalp discomfort were prescribed shampoos and scalp serums personalized according to their SPI-AI-defined scalp types. Using the SPI, the scalp conditions were evaluated at baseline and at weeks 4, 8, and 12 of treatment.Results: The accuracies of the SPI-AI for dryness, oiliness, erythema, folliculitis, and dandruff were 91.3%, 90.5%, 89.6%, 87.3%, and 95.2%, respectively. Overall, 100 individuals completed the 4-week study; 43 of these participated in an extension study until week 12. The total SPI score decreased from 32.70 ± 7.40 at baseline to 15.97 ± 4.68 at week 4 (p < 0.001). The efficacy was maintained throughout 12 weeks.Conclusions: SPI-AI accurately assessed the scalp condition. AI-based prescription of tailored scalp cosmetics could significantly improve scalp health.
摘要:
背景:头皮屑和瘙痒等头皮相关症状很常见,有多种潜在病因。我们先前提出了一种新颖的头皮状况分类和评分系统,称为头皮摄影指数(SPI);它使用具有良好可靠性的显微镜图像对五种头皮特征进行分级。然而,它需要训练有素的评估人员。目的:开发用于评估头皮状况的人工智能(AI)算法,并评估基于AI的个性化头皮化妆品推荐的可行性。方法:使用EfficientNet,卷积神经网络(CNN)模型(SPI-AI)建立了头皮特征。101,027张根据SPI评分分级的放大头皮图像用于训练,验证,根据SPI-AI定义的头皮类型,对头皮不适的成年人进行了个性化的洗发水和头皮血清。使用SPI,在基线和治疗的第4,8和12周评估头皮状况.结果:SPI-AI对干燥的准确性,油性,红斑,毛囊炎,头皮屑占91.3%,90.5%,89.6%,87.3%,和95.2%,分别。总的来说,100个人完成了4周的研究;其中43人参加了扩展研究,直到第12周。SPI总评分从基线时的32.70±7.40下降至第4周的15.97±4.68(p<0.001)。功效在整个12周保持。结论:SPI-AI可准确评估头皮状况。基于AI的定制头皮化妆品处方可以显着改善头皮健康。
